X-Git-Url: http://git.osdn.net/view?p=nucleus-jp%2Fnucleus-next.git;a=blobdiff_plain;f=nucleus%2Fupgrades%2Fupgrade0.96.php;h=4d0f2694e224f24d9a50e605163ea3c55682741d;hp=8099dfe0dddb3788edc2765c9f7cc0a5e38a0e8f;hb=c90b0980cfa3e79cd4bc7eed551a64a5e2b02a5c;hpb=6575e866f3fd1938601432841d80f82e9d259265 diff --git a/nucleus/upgrades/upgrade0.96.php b/nucleus/upgrades/upgrade0.96.php index 8099dfe..4d0f269 100644 --- a/nucleus/upgrades/upgrade0.96.php +++ b/nucleus/upgrades/upgrade0.96.php @@ -74,17 +74,15 @@ function upgrade_do96() { // 6. add 'imagepopup' skincontents in skin 'default' $query = 'SELECT sdnumber FROM '.sql_table('skin_desc')." WHERE sdname='default'"; - $res = sql_query($query); - $obj = mysql_fetch_object($res); - $skinid = $obj->sdnumber; - $query = 'INSERT INTO '.sql_table('skin')." VALUES (" . $skinid . ", 'imagepopup', '\r\n\r\n <%imagetext%>\r\n \r\n\r\n\r\n <%image%>\r\n\r\n');"; + $res = DB::getValue($query); + $query = 'INSERT INTO '.sql_table('skin')." VALUES (" . $res . ", 'imagepopup', '\r\n\r\n <%imagetext%>\r\n \r\n\r\n\r\n <%image%>\r\n\r\n');"; upgrade_query("Adding 'imagepopup' skinparts",$query); // 7. add POPUP_CODE, MEDIA_CODE, IMAGE_CODE to ALL templates $query = 'SELECT tdnumber FROM '.sql_table('template_desc'); - $res = sql_query($query); // get all template ids - while ($obj = mysql_fetch_object($res)) { - $tid = $obj->tdnumber; // template id + $res = DB::getResult($query); // get all template ids + foreach ( $res as $row ) { + $tid = $row['tdnumber']; // template id $query = 'INSERT INTO '.sql_table('template')." VALUES ($tid, 'POPUP_CODE', '<%popuplink%>');"; $query2 = 'INSERT INTO '.sql_table('template')." VALUES ($tid, 'MEDIA_CODE', '<%media%>');";